USING: help.markup help.syntax kernel quotations math.order sequences ; IN: sorting.slots HELP: compare-slots { $values { "obj1" object } { "obj2" object } { "sort-specs" "a sequence of accessors ending with a comparator" } { "<=>" { $link +lt+ } " " { $link +eq+ } " or " { $link +gt+ } } } { $description "Compares two objects using a chain of intrinsic linear orders such that if two objects are " { $link +eq+ } ", then the next comparator is tried. The comparators are slot-name/comparator pairs." } ; HELP: sort-by { $values { "seq" sequence } { "sort-specs" "a sequence of accessors ending with a comparator" } { "seq'" sequence } } { $description "Sorts a sequence of tuples by the sort-specs in " { $snippet "sort-spec" } ". A sort-spec is a sequence of slot accessors ending in a comparator." } { $examples "Sort by slot a, then b descending:" { $example "USING: accessors math.order prettyprint sorting.slots ;" "IN: scratchpad" "TUPLE: sort-me a b ;" "{" " T{ sort-me f 2 3 } T{ sort-me f 3 2 }" " T{ sort-me f 4 3 } T{ sort-me f 2 1 }" "}" "{ { a>> <=> } { b>> >=< } } sort-by ." "{\n T{ sort-me { a 2 } { b 3 } }\n T{ sort-me { a 2 } { b 1 } }\n T{ sort-me { a 3 } { b 2 } }\n T{ sort-me { a 4 } { b 3 } }\n}" } } ; ARTICLE: "sorting.slots" "Sorting by slots" "The " { $vocab-link "sorting.slots" } " vocabulary can sort tuples by slot in ascending or descending order, using subsequent slots as tie-breakers." $nl "Comparing two objects by a sequence of slots:" { $subsection compare-slots } "Sorting a sequence of tuples by a slot/comparator pairs:" { $subsection sort-by } { $subsection sort-keys-by } { $subsection sort-values-by } ; ABOUT: "sorting.slots"
